**Onboarding: Proctoring Queue (Vantrell Exams)**

The Vantrell proctoring queue routes flagged exam sessions to human reviewers. If the queue backs up past 500 items, autoscaling kicks in; past 2,000, sessions are paused and candidates see a hold screen. On-call duties: watch the backlog dashboard, restart stalled workers, and never drain the queue manually during an active exam window. If you need to unseal the queue admin console after a restart, enter the recovery passphrase recorded below.

recovery phrase for yahap-faduf: sorion-kasath-briath-gorius-ulaael-zorvan-aldiel-quenwyn-casdor-framir-julwyn-novvan-zorox

Ticket: Signature verification failure — Scanbridge integration

During last night's deploy of the Scanbridge barcode scanner module, the verification step rejected the firmware bundle with a mismatch error. The artifact was rebuilt twice with the same result, suggesting the pipeline is still signing with the retired credential. For your review, the key currently configured in the signer is reproduced below.

deploy key for yadup-badug: bky6_rLH3qD

Hi team,

Before I hand off the 3.2 release, please note the humidity sensor drift reported on Verdana controllers in the Elmbrook trial site. Drift exceeds 4% after roughly ten days of continuous operation; firmware 3.2.1 adds an automatic recalibration cycle every 72 hours. Support should advise growers to install 3.2.1 and trigger a manual recalibration once. The hotfix bundle must be verified before distribution, so I'm including the signing key used for the 3.2.1 packages below.

release key, fahof-yagap: bky3_m5d

Context: Ardenfell line margins slipped three points over two quarters. Drivers: input steel costs, aggressive discounting at the Westmoor branch, and a stale price book. Proposal: uplift list prices four percent, tighten discount authority to regional level, sunset the two lowest-margin SKUs. Risk: volume loss at Halverton accounts, estimated under two percent. Decision requested at Thursday's review. Modelling assumptions are in the appendix pack. The commercial reasoning leadership wants kept close is noted directly below.

board note of tajop-yajof: The finance team signed off on a budget of $77.6 million for Project Pramir.